The Royal Borough of Kensington and Chelsea Council is seeking a Community Inclusion Advisor to connect early years services across the borough, driving Best Start in Life priorities and supporting families.
Based in the borough 5 days a week, you’ll engage with schools, nurseries and Family Hubs, collaborating with health and social care partners and coaching practitioners to foster inclusive practices for SEND.
